New Misa board must not relax

HARARE – Yesterday, the Media Institute of Southern Africa (Misa)-Zimbabwe Chapter ushered into office a new board which comprises elected members. The board comes into office as the vice-like grip on the media is being prised open.  But this is no time to relax.  Despite constitutional provisions for freedom of the media, officials continue to…
